FIFA World Cup 2022: Wales WC Squad Guide: Full Fixtures, Possible Starting XI


Group
fixtures
(all
times
GMT):

Monday
21
November:
USA
vs
Wales

19:00

Friday
25
November:
Wales
vs
Iran

10:00

Tuesday
29
November:
Wales
vs
England

19:00


Possible
starting
XI:

Gareth
Bale,
the
team’s
captain
and
all-time
leading
scorer
for
Wales,
will
be
essential
for
them
throughout
the
competition.
Bale
has
a
plethora
of
experience
playing
both
international
and
European
football
and
is
considered
one
of
the
finest
wingers
of
his
time.
For
Wales,
his
objectives
and
technical
prowess
will
be
crucial
in
their
World
Cup
run.

Their
performance
will
depend
on
another
experienced
professional,
Aaron
Ramsey
who
is
expected
to
command
the
midfield.
Other
than
these
two,
the
full
squad
will
be
filled
with
Premier
League
footballers
like
Ben
Davies,
Neco
Williams,
Kieffer
Moore,
Dan
James,
etc
and
they
definitely
have
the
potential
to
cause
a
couple
of
upsets.


Potential
Playing
XI:

Wayne
Hennessey;
Connor
Roberts,
Ethan
Ampadu,
Joe
Rodon,
Ben
Davies,
Neco
Williams;
Joe
Allen,
Aaron
Ramsey;
Gareth
Bale,
Kieffer
Moore,
Dan
James
